ELECTRICAL SAFETY
SPECIFICATIONS
This appliance is equipped with a polarized plug in which 1 prong is wider
than the other. This is a safety feature to reduce the risk of electrical shock.
failure to observe these safety procedures.
POWER RATING 120V, 60Hz, 1500W (Air Fryer)/
1600W (Oven)
CAPACITY 12" pizza or 6-slices of bread
CORD LENGTH 35"
DIMENSIONS 21" W x 13¾" H x 15" D
MODEL SLV-063

WARNINGS:
• When operang the oven, keep at least 4"of free space on
all sides of the oven to allow for adequate air circulaon.
• Extreme cauon must be used when moving a drip pan
containing hot oil or other hot liquids.
• DO NOT cover any part of the oven with metal foil. This may
cause the oven to overheat.
• DO NOT store any item on top of the oven.
• DO NOT store any materials other than the recommended
accessories in this oven when not in use.
• While cooking, be sure that nothing touches the top or boom
heang elements of the oven.
• Use cauon to avoid scratching the door surface or nicking the
door edges.
• The oven is o when the mer knob is set to OFF.

Broiling Guide:
Cooking results may vary. Adjust these mes to your individual
requirements. Use of a meat thermometer is recommended.
FOOD TEMP. MINUTES/LB. INTERNAL
TEMP.
Rib Steak 450° F 20–30 135–160° F
T-Bone Steak 450° F 20–30 135–160° F
Hamburger 450° F 15–20 135–160° F
Breaded Fish Filet 375° F 20–30
Salmon Steak
(1" thick) 400° F 20–25 145° F
WARNING: All outer surfaces may get
hot when this appliance is

9
Ginnys.com 800-544-1590
FOOD TEMP. MINUTES/LB. INTERNAL
TEMP.
Beef Roast 350° F 30–35 135–160° F
Pork Roast 350° F 45–50 160–170° F
Ham 350° F 45–50 140° F
Chicken 450° F 30–40 165° F
Turkey Breast 375° F 30–40 165° F

CLEANING & CARE
2. Always allow the appliance to cool completely before cleaning.
3. Remove all racks, pans and accessories. These items may be washed in
warm, soapy water or they may be cleaned in a dishwasher.
4. Wipe the interior and exterior walls with a damp sponge or cloth with
mild detergent. DO NOT use steel wool scouring pads, abrasive cleaners or
metal utensils on the interior or exterior of this oven.
